Plain English Meaning
A single navigation station on the ground that gives pilots both their direction to or from the station and their distance from it. It serves civil and military aircraft from the same site.
Full Definition
A ground-based navigation facility that combines a VOR (which provides magnetic bearing information to civil aircraft) and a TACAN (which provides bearing and distance information to military aircraft) at a single co-located site. Civil aircraft use the VOR portion for bearing and the distance-measuring component of the TACAN for DME range information, giving them both bearing and distance from one station.
